超级CL:超像素导向对比学习用于医疗图像分割预培训
概括
超级CL通过使用新的对比学习策略来增强医疗图像细分预训练. 这种方法提高了细分的准确性,特别是在有限的注释数据,优于现有的方法.
科学领域:
- 医疗成像医学成像
- 计算机视觉 计算机视觉
- 机器学习 机器学习
背景情况:
- 医疗图像细分至关重要,但受到有限的专家注释数据集的阻碍.
- 现有的对比式学习方法经常忽视图像内像素关系,并依赖于对生成的低效的手动值.
研究的目的:
- 介绍SuperCL,一种新的对比学习方法,用于医学图像细分预训练.
- 通过利用结构前置和像素相关性来解决当前方法的局限性.
主要方法:
- 超级CL使用超像素地图来生成伪面具,以指导监督对比学习.
- 介绍了图像内部局部对比对 (ILCP) 和图像间全球对比对 (IGCP) 生成策略.
- 包含平均超像素特征地图生成 (ASP) 和连接组件标签生成 (CCL) 模块,用于增强结构信息利用.
主要成果:
- 与12种现有方法相比,SuperCL在8个医学图像数据集中表现出卓越的性能.
- 在子相似度系数 (DSC) 中取得了显著的改进,包括MMWHS,CHAOS和Spleen数据集分别获得了3.15%,5.44%和7.89%的更高得分,仅有10%的注释.
- 可视化数据证实了更精确的细分预测.
结论:
- 超级CL为医疗图像细分预培训提供了有效的解决方案,特别是在低数据模式下.
- 提出的对比对生成策略和结构信息利用模块显著提升了最先进的技术状态.
- 开源代码促进了医疗图像分析的进一步研究和应用.
